[mozilla-adblockplus] Update to upstream 2.1.1. And it *should* actually build this time!

Russell William Golden niveusluna at fedoraproject.org
Sat Jul 7 18:53:58 UTC 2012


commit e95a305b6fdc9983238bcb010c4aba45db242903
Author: Russell Golden <niveusluna at niveusluna.org>
Date:   Sat Jul 7 13:53:38 2012 -0500

    Update to upstream 2.1.1. And it *should* actually build this time!

 .gitignore               |    2 +
 mozilla-adblockplus.spec |   53 ++++++++++++++++++++++++++++++++++-----------
 sources                  |    4 +-
 3 files changed, 44 insertions(+), 15 deletions(-)
---
diff --git a/.gitignore b/.gitignore
index d351b80..37b0673 100644
--- a/.gitignore
+++ b/.gitignore
@@ -13,3 +13,5 @@ mozilla-adblockplus-1.1.3-buildtools.tar.bz2
 /mozilla-adblockplus-2.0.3.tar.bz2
 /mozilla-adblockplus-2.1-buildtools.tar.bz2
 /mozilla-adblockplus-2.1.tar.bz2
+/mozilla-adblockplus-2.1.1-buildtools.tar.bz2
+/mozilla-adblockplus-2.1.1.tar.bz2
diff --git a/mozilla-adblockplus.spec b/mozilla-adblockplus.spec
index 5b10c15..d9be522 100644
--- a/mozilla-adblockplus.spec
+++ b/mozilla-adblockplus.spec
@@ -14,7 +14,7 @@
 %define debug_package %{nil}
 
 Name:           mozilla-adblockplus
-Version:        2.1
+Version:        2.1.1
 Release:        1%{?dist}
 Summary:        Adblocking extension for Mozilla Firefox, Thunderbird, and Seamonkey
 
@@ -70,19 +70,43 @@ rm -rf %{buildroot}
 cd _build
 unzip %{name}-%{version}-%{release}.xpi
 install -dm 755 %{buildroot}%{inst_dir}
-install -pm 644 chrome.manifest icon.png icon64.png install.rdf %{buildroot}%{inst_dir}
-install -Dpm 644 ./components/Initializer.js \
-    %{buildroot}%{inst_dir}/components/Initializer.js
-install -Dpm 644 defaults/patterns.ini \
-    %{buildroot}%{inst_dir}/defaults/patterns.ini
-install -Dpm 644 defaults/preferences/adblockplus.js \
-    %{buildroot}%{inst_dir}/defaults/preferences/adblockplus.js
-install -Dpm 644 chrome/adblockplus.jar \
-    %{buildroot}%{inst_dir}/chrome/adblockplus.jar
-install -dm 755 %{buildroot}%{inst_dir}/modules
-for f in modules/*; do
+install -pm 644 chrome.manifest icon.png icon64.png install.rdf bootstrap.js %{buildroot}%{inst_dir}
+
+install -Dpm 644 chrome/content/errors.html %{bulidroot}%{inst_dir}/chrome/content/errors.html
+install -Dpm 644 chrome/content/objtabs.css %{bulidroot}%{inst_dir}/chrome/content/objtabs.css
+
+install -dm 755 %{buildroot}/%{inst_dir}/chrome/content/ui
+for f in chrome/content/ui/*; do
+install -Dpm 644 ${f} \
+    %{buildroot}%{inst_dir}/${f}
+done
+
+install -dm 755 %{buildroot}/%{inst_dir}/chrome/skin
+for f in chrome/skin/*; do
+install -Dpm 644 ${f} \
+    %{buildroot}%{inst_dir}/${f}
+done
+
+install -dm 755 %{buildroot}/%{inst_dir}/chrome/locale
+for f in chrome/locale/*; do
+	install -dm 755 ${f} \
+		%{buildroot}%{inst_dir}/${f}
+	for g in ${f}/*; do
+		install -Dpm 644 ${g} \
+			%{buildroot}%{inst_dir}/${g}
+	done
+done
+
+install -dm 755 %{buildroot}/%{inst_dir}/defaults
+for f in defaults/*; do
 install -Dpm 644 ${f} \
-    %{buildroot}%{inst_dir}/modules/${f##modules/}
+    %{buildroot}%{inst_dir}/${f}
+done
+
+install -dm 755 %{buildroot}/%{inst_dir}/lib
+for f in lib/*; do
+install -Dpm 644 ${f} \
+    %{buildroot}%{inst_dir}/${f}
 done
 
 # symlink from seamonkey extension to firefox extension
@@ -107,6 +131,9 @@ rm -rf %{buildroot}
 %{thunderbird_inst_dir}
 
 %changelog
+* Sat Jul 07 2012 Russell Golden <niveusluna at niveusluna.org> - 2.1.1-1
+- update to upstream 2.1.1
+
 * Mon Jul 02 2012 Russell Golden <niveusluna at niveusluna.org> - 2.1-2
 - update to upstream 2.1
 - add changelog
diff --git a/sources b/sources
index f15e566..ac184bf 100644
--- a/sources
+++ b/sources
@@ -1,2 +1,2 @@
-e109e518fbf8af09fff250c4fdb10363  mozilla-adblockplus-2.1-buildtools.tar.bz2
-9472a59adf146a8cbf9ef4e712f07869  mozilla-adblockplus-2.1.tar.bz2
+ab2a6776fb2491e692eb0906aa13fef0  mozilla-adblockplus-2.1.1-buildtools.tar.bz2
+90ff7a40103d67e94fb541c7e0393b86  mozilla-adblockplus-2.1.1.tar.bz2


More information about the scm-commits mailing list